ABSTRACT

Background:  Virtual reality simulators, whether based on haptic reality or the use of models, are becoming an essential element of modern education. The benefits of virtual reality in dentistry are constantly being evaluated as a method or adjunct to improve fine dexterity, eye-hand coordination in preclinical settings and to overcome the monetary and intellectual challenges inherent in such training. Context: polyetheretherketone (PEEK) is one of the most used semi-crystalline thermoplastic polymers in aeronautics and aerospace. This new material matches the technological advancements and patient’s desires for a natural and aesthetic look, thanks to its strength, superior biocompatibility, low plaque affinity and aesthetics characteristics close to the desired natural dental structure Objectifs: The purpose of this study is to review polyetheretherketone (PEEK), its performance and its different uses in dentistry. Material and methods: The Research was about PEEK and its uses in dentistry between January 2012 and April 2019 in Medline via PubMed, Google Translate, Google Library. 19 articles in text integral were selected and used in this review. results: 237 articles were found in the database with the following keywords: PEEK, prosthodontics, dentistry. PEEK polymer adhesion data were used as various uses of PEEK. Conclusions:  The PEEK polymer is suitable for several uses: in pedodontics, orthodontics, fixed and removable dental prosthesis and maxillofacial prosthesis.
Keywords: PEEK, polymer, dental prosthesis, dentistry.
